    Safety information 2 Safety information The unit complies with applicable safety standards. Residual risks associated with operation or risks resulting from incorrect operation cannot be ruled out and are mentioned specifically in the safety instructions and warnings. The operator must be familiar with regional regulations and observe them.
  • Page 11 Safety information Risk of fire from overheating • Observe the unit during operation. • Check the water level of the receiver tank regularly. Risk of fire from objects • Do not obstruct the exhaust gas duct. Firefighting • In the event of a fire, use the gas shut-off valve to isolate the unit from the gas supply.
  • Page 12 Safety information • Do not place any plastic or aluminium materials on the grilling stones. • Do not put pots, pans or aluminium trays on the grates or grilling stones. • Do not grill directly on the grilling stones. • Do not operate the unit without grilling stones or grates.

    Operating the unit 5.2.2 Switching off During operation the Burner control knob is safeguarded against unintentional shifting to the " " setting. Press the Burner control knob and turn it to the " " setting. Gas supply is stopped. The burner is switched off. The pilot burner is switched off.

    Operating the unit 5.3.4 Placing the lava stones in position Image: Placing the lava stones in position Requirements Unit switched off and cooled down Grate has cooled down 1. Remove the grate from the unit. 2. Place one layer of lava stones in position. Maintain a small distance between the lava stones.

    Cleaning and caring for the unit 6.3 Cleaning the housing ATTENTION Risk of physical damage from improper cleaning • Do not clean the housing with highly abrasive or chemically aggressive cleaning agents. • Do not clean the housing with highly abrasive sponges. Requirement Unit switched off and cooled down Clean the housing with warm water and commercially available washing-up liquid.
